Output e33248155af5c1286f56b3a0a89de4b4ce8cc66aaa8d09c35c93beaba963422a:0

value
26500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e3801c172545e5899c1f03019fff6bbadaa2df7 OP_EQUALVERIFY OP_CHECKSIG
address
12JBZ7QBzig5R2YJGN3CL7MYYKcWwUnMJo
transaction
e33248155af5c1286f56b3a0a89de4b4ce8cc66aaa8d09c35c93beaba963422a
spent
true